Geant4 11.0-beta-01 Release Notes
|
|
---------------------------------
|
|
|
|
25 June 2021
|
|
|
|
Migration Notes & Main New Features
|
|
-----------------------------------
|
|
|
|
o Requiring C++17 as minimum standard to compile Geant4.
|
|
Allowing also compilation against C++23 with CMake 3.20 and newer.
|
|
o Bumped minimum CMake version to 3.12.
|
|
o Updated external PTL module to version v2.0.0.
|
|
o Added Boolean parameter for enabling Spline in constructor of the
|
|
PhysicsVector classes.
|
|
o Removed deprecated classes: G4LPhysicsFreeVector, G4PhysicsLnVector
|
|
and G4PhysicsOrderedFreeVector.
|
|
o New G4SteppingVerboseWithUnits class, an alternative to G4SteppingVerbose
|
|
with printout of proper units. Simplified way of defining a user-specific
|
|
stepping verbose, that is now common to all sequential, MT and tasking
|
|
modes.
|
|
o Added maps for faster search based on name in solids, regions and
|
|
volumes stores.
|
|
o Extended cylindrical scoring mesh to tube and tube segment.
|
|
o Added new unit definitions for Time, Velocity and Momentum in G4UnitsTable.
|
|
o General code cleanup in EM modules; removed obsolete model and processes,
|
|
removed G4EmProcessOptions class.
|
|
o Introducing quantum entanglement of e+ annihilation. Currently implemented
|
|
only in G4eplusAnnihilation and G4LivermorePolarizedComptonModel.
|
|
o Updated EM integral approach by introduction of a cross-section shape type
|
|
including cross-section shape with 2 maxima.
|
|
o Updates to G4GammaGeneralProcess: exclude gamma-nuclear from the 2nd
|
|
energy area.
|
|
o Fixed model per region definition for all base processes G4VEmProcess,
|
|
G4VMultipleScattering, G4VEnergyLossProcess; removed sub-cut facility for
|
|
energy loss processes.
|
|
o New class G4OpticalMaterialProperties, a store for optical material
|
|
properties and allow use of predefined optical material properties.
|
|
o Added new IRT-syn model for DNA.
|
|
o General code clean-up in hadronic processes and models; removed obsolete
|
|
and deprecated classes; removed obsolete "rpg" model.
|
|
o Removed obsolete classes G4RadioactiveDecay and G4RadioactiveDecaymessenger.
|
|
o Introduced a new threshold parameter in radioactive-decay for analogue mode
|
|
to kill very long radioactive decays at rest of nuclides happening later
|
|
than such threshold.
|
|
o Updated physics lists to use a uniform approach for verbosity.
|
|
o G4RunManagerFactory: set default run manager type to be Tasking.
|
|
o Corrected way to count the number of events processed in a worker thread
|
|
when using G4TaskRunManager.
|
|
o Extended G4UIWin32 driver with new features.
|
|
o New ToolsSG (TSG) visualisation package based on g4tools, providing four
|
|
new (mutually exclusive) visualisation drivers: TOOLSSG_X11_GLES,
|
|
TOOLSSG_WINDOWS_GLES, TOOLSSG_XT_GLES and TOOLSSG_QT_GLE.
|
|
o Introducing G4Mesh, a light class that encapsulates and validates
|
|
visualisation of a nested parameterisation.
|
|
o Removed deprecated functions in visualization.
|
|
o Build option with VecGeom requires VecGeom-1.1.16 or higher.
|
|
Added new example demonstrating interface with VecGeom navigator.
|
|
o Requires CLHEP-2.4.4.2 for external CLHEP installation.
|
|
o New data set: G4EMLOW-7.17.

+ Low Energy:
|
|
o G4LivermorePolarizedComptonModel: added quantum entanglement of e+
|
|
annihilation. If the photons have been "tagged" as "quantum-entangled",
|
|
for example by G4eplusAnnihilation for annihilation into 2 photons, they
|
|
are "analysed" if and only if both photons suffer Compton scattering.
|
|
Theoretical predictions from Pryce and Ward, Nature N.4065 (1947) p.435,
|
|
and Snyder et al, Physical Review 73 (1948) p.440. Experimental
|
|
validation in "Photon quantum entanglement in the MeV regime and its
|
|
application in PET imaging", D. Watts, J. Allison et al., Nature
|
|
Communications (2021)12:2646, https://doi.org/10.1038/s41467-021-22907-5.
|
|
Added data member 'fEntanglementModelIndex'.
|
|
The implementation of entanglement is described in extensive comments
|
|
in G4LivermorePolarizedComptonModel source.

+ models/radioactive_decay
|
|
o G4RadioactiveDecayBase, G4RadioactiveDecayBaseMessenger: introduced
|
|
a new parameter for analogue mode to kill very long radioactive decays
|
|
at rest of nuclides happening later than this threshold parameter.
|
|
Its default value (10^27 ns) corresponds to more than twice the age of
|
|
the universe. The value of the threshold can be changed via a new UI
|
|
command, e.g. to set it to 1000 years:
|
|
"/process/had/rdm/thresholdForVeryLongDecayTime 3.1536e+10 second" .
|
|
This kind of cut has been introduced in order to avoid to account
|
|
energy depositions happening after many billions of years in ordinary
|
|
materials used in calorimetry, in particular Tungsten and Lead - via
|
|
their natural unstable, but very long lived, isotopes, such as
|
|
W183, W180 and Pb204. Note that the cut is not on the average, mean
|
|
lifetime, but on the actual sampled global decay time.
